How are cases of hate crimes and discrimination resolved in Mexico?

Cases of hate crimes and discrimination in Mexico are addressed through the Federal Law to Prevent and Eliminate Discrimination and the National Commission to Prevent and Eradicate Discrimination (CONAPRED). Victims of hate crimes and discrimination can file complaints with CONAPRED, which will investigate and issue recommendations. If the recommendations are not sufficient or are not followed, victims can take their cases to specialized human rights and non-discrimination courts. The fight against hate crimes and discrimination is essential to guarantee equality and non-discrimination in Mexico.

What is the role of the National Unit of Specialized Prosecutors in the fight against money laundering in Colombia?

The National Unit of Specialized Prosecutors plays a fundamental role in the fight against money laundering in Colombia. This unit is responsible for investigating and prosecuting cases related to money laundering and terrorist financing. It works in coordination with other entities and organizations responsible for the prevention and detection of money laundering, and contributes to the prosecution and punishment of those responsible.

How are disciplinary records managed in Bolivia in the workplace?

In Bolivia, disciplinary records in the workplace are usually managed by employers in accordance with current labor laws. This may involve the application of internal disciplinary measures, such as reprimands, suspensions or even dismissals, depending on the seriousness of the offense and the applicable legal framework. Additionally, in some cases, disciplinary records may be recorded in employment files that may influence future hiring or job references. It is important that disciplinary procedures are fair and in line with labor regulations to guarantee the rights of employees.

Can a Child Support Debtor in the Dominican Republic request a review of child support if they experience a change in their work situation or employment?

Yes, a Child Support Debtor in the Dominican Republic can request a review of child support if they experience a change in their work situation or employment. This may include a loss of employment, a change in income, or an improvement in employment status. The court will consider these circumstances and may adjust the support obligations based on the current employment situation of the Support Debtor.
